#b65789 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b65789 is composed of 71.4% red, 34.1%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 24.7%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 328.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 52.7%. #b65789 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#6d0013.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#b65789 color description : Moderate pink.

#b65789 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b65789 has RGB values of R:182, G:87,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.25,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11949961.

Shades and Tints of #b65789

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0407 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b65789

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888587 is the less saturated color, while #f7168c is the most saturated one.
